Anthropic released Claude Opus 4.5, saying the model was available across its apps, API and major cloud platforms.
The company positioned Opus 4.5 around coding, agents, computer use, deep research and work with slides and spreadsheets.
The release underscored how frontier AI competition had shifted toward long-horizon work, tool use and enterprise task completion.
